Grilled Zucchini & Feta Chickpea Wrap with Herbed Yogurt

A delicious and healthy wrap featuring grilled zucchini, creamy feta, spiced chickpeas, and a refreshing herbed yogurt sauce.

Ingredients

  • For the Herbed Yogurt:
  • 1 cup plain Greek yogurt
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h mint
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h dill
  • 1 tablespoon lemon juice
  • 1 small garlic clove, minced
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• For the Wrap Filling:
  • 2 medium zucchinis, sliced lengthwise into 1/4-inch strips
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• Salt and pepper to taste
  • 1 (15-ounce) can chickpeas, rinsed and drained
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• 1/2 teaspoon smoked paprika
  • 4 large whole wheat or spinach tortillas
  • 4 ounces crumbled feta cheese
  • 2 cups baby spinach or arugula

Instructions

  1. Prepare the Herbed Yogurt: In a small bowl, combine the Greek yogurt, chopped mint, chopped dill, lemon juice, minced garlic, salt, and pepper. Stir well, cover, and refrigerate until ready to use.
  2. Grill the Zucchini: Preheat a grill or grill pan over medium-high heat. Brush the zucchini strips with olive oil and season with salt and pepper. Grill for 2-3 minutes per side, until tender and grill marks appear. Remove and set aside.
  3. Season the Chickpeas: In the same pan or a skillet, add the rinsed chickpeas, cumin, smoked paprika, and a pinch of salt. Cook over medium heat for 3-4 minutes, stirring occasionally, until warmed through and fragrant.
  4. Assemble the Wraps: Warm the tortillas according to package directions. Spread a generous amount of the herbed yogurt sauce down the center of each tortilla. Top with a handful of baby spinach or arugula, followed by grilled zucchini strips, spiced chickpeas, and crumbled feta cheese.
  5. Wrap and Serve: Fold the sides of the tortilla over the filling, then roll tightly from the bottom to enclose. Slice in half and serve immediately.

Notes

For a vegan version, use dairy-free yogurt and omit the feta or use a vegan alternative. The herbed yogurt can be made up to a day in advance.
